Young people are playing an increasingly important role in promoting Ebola prevention and community health awareness. During this reporting period, our project engaged youth groups through educational workshops, community discussions, and awareness campaigns aimed at equipping them with accurate information about disease prevention and public health practices.
The trained youth volunteers have become valuable health ambassadors within their communities, sharing knowledge with their peers, families, and neighbors. Their involvement has helped expand the reach of health messages and encouraged more community members to participate in prevention activities. Many young people have demonstrated strong leadership by organizing small awareness meetings and helping distribute educational materials.
By investing in youth leadership and education, we are building a generation that is better prepared to respond to public health challenges.
